Branch: refs/heads/main
  Home:   https://github.com/WebKit/WebKit
  Commit: 98db68fedaed6b482b5c51c2ea90322352e18f43
      
https://github.com/WebKit/WebKit/commit/98db68fedaed6b482b5c51c2ea90322352e18f43
  Author: Jean-Yves Avenard <[email protected]>
  Date:   2025-10-09 (Thu, 09 Oct 2025)

  Changed paths:
    M 
Source/WebCore/platform/graphics/avfoundation/objc/MediaPlayerPrivateMediaSourceAVFObjC.mm

  Log Message:
  -----------
  [MSE/WebProcess] When changing resolution, a blank image is shown
https://bugs.webkit.org/show_bug.cgi?id=300429
rdar://162263250

Reviewed by Youenn Fablet.

The MediaPlayerPrivateMediaSourceAVFObjC wasn't setting the AudioVideoRenderer'
notifyVideoLayerSizeChanged listener.
This prevented the LayerHostingContext from being reset as needed.

Manually tested. Will be covered by automated sources once pref is set to 
testable
(it's currently unstable)

* 
Source/WebCore/platform/graphics/avfoundation/objc/MediaPlayerPrivateMediaSourceAVFObjC.mm:
(WebCore::MediaPlayerPrivateMediaSourceAVFObjC::MediaPlayerPrivateMediaSourceAVFObjC):

Canonical link: https://commits.webkit.org/301288@main



To unsubscribe from these emails, change your notification settings at 
https://github.com/WebKit/WebKit/settings/notifications
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to